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in Luzerne

The window market in the Luzerne/Wilkes-Barre area is competitive and mature, characterized by a mix of long-standing local contractors and established national brands with local branches. The quality of service is generally high, with providers competing on craftsmanship, product quality, and customer service. Homeowners have a good range of options, from premium, full-service providers like Renewal by Andersen and Pella to versatile local contractors like John T. Oliver Construction who may offer more brand flexibility.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is moderately competitive. For a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ement, homeowners can expect a range of **$600 - $1,200 per window**, including installation. Premium products (Fibrex, wood, composite) or complex custom shapes can push the cost to **$1,500 - $2,500+ per window**. The market sees steady demand driven by the region's older housing stock and the desire for improved energy efficiency to combat both cold winters and humid summers. Most reputable companies offer free, in-home estimates and consultations.

Frequently Asked Questions About Windows in Luzerne

Get answers to common questions about windows services in Luzerne, Pennsylvania.

1What is the typical cost range for a full window replacement in a Luzerne, PA home?

For a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ement in Luzerne, homeowners can expect to pay between $600 and $1,200 per window installed, with total project costs varying significantly based on home size and window type. Factors like the need for custom historical window replication in older Luzerne homes or upgrading to high-performance Low-E glass for our cold Pennsylvania winters can increase the price. Always get itemized quotes from local installers that include removal, installation, insulation, and cleanup.

2How does Luzerne County's climate affect the type of windows I should choose?

Luzerne experiences all four seasons with cold, snowy winters and humid summers, making energy efficiency a top priority. We recommend windows with a low U-factor for superior insulation and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to manage summer heat. Look for the ENERGY STAR® label specific to the North-Central climate zone, which includes Pennsylvania, to ensure your new windows are rated to handle our specific temperature extremes and reduce heating/cooling costs.

3Are there permits required for window replacement in Luzerne, and how do I verify my installer handles this?

In most Luzerne County municipalities, a building permit is not required for a like-for-like window replacement that doesn't alter the structural framing. However, permits are typically needed if you are changing the window size or if your home is in a designated historic district. A reputable local installer will know the specific regulations for your town and will obtain any necessary permits on your behalf—always confirm this in your contract before work begins.

4What is the best time of year to schedule window installation in Northeastern Pennsylvania?

While window installation can be performed year-round, the ideal seasons in Luzerne are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ods offer mild, dry weather that facilitates proper sealing and allows for open ventilation during installation. Scheduling in these off-peak times can also lead to better installer availability and potential promotions compared to the high-demand late summer period when homeowners are preparing for winter.

5What should I look for when choosing a window installation company in the Luzerne area?

Prioritize local companies with a long-standing physical presence in Luzerne County, as they understand regional weather challenges and building styles. Verify they are properly insured and licensed in Pennsylvania, and ask for references from recent projects in neighborhoods like Kingston or Hazleton. Crucially, choose a provider that is a certified installer for the window manufacturer to ensure the product warranty remains fully valid after installation.
